Cervical Artery Dissection in Young Women: Risk of Recurrence During Subsequent Pregnancies

Conclusion In this study, there were no CAD recurrences during subsequent pregnancies or postpartum, irrespective of the type of delivery. Thus, pregnancy after a history of CAD appears to be safe.
